Gina Pera’s Roller Coaster – Is it you, me or adult ADD? An ADDer Review

September 11th, 2008 · 1 Comment · 03 My Book List, ADDer book reviews

As most of you know from recent posts I have been anticipating reading Gina’s book for some time. She is a marvelous woman who truly cares about people with ADHD and the people who are related to us.

I knew her book would be good, but I had no idea what I would be getting into by reading through it. Much of it was like reading via a mirror into my soul and if you know Gina, she doesn’t mince words or try to be overly diplomatic (like some people I know = me).

Before I started read Gina’s book I joked with her about how thick it is, but I tell you what, once I opened it, I could not stop reading it. I am really tired at this point because I have not been able to fully sleep until I finished it and I know I will have to reread several parts.

Gina has written a book for the ages and I have never read any book as thorough, evaluating all the aspects of adult ADD/ADHD. She explains not only the common symptoms, but also the symptoms that show up in smaller groups of people with ADD. She tells us of how to train our brains and why. I really liked how she broke down each individual symptom and gives us rational easy to understand explanations for getting through and working through them. You finish reading this book and realize the truth and that truth is that you are not doomed, but you will be doomed if you don’t do something about it for yourself and your partner. She sees relationships as teams, both individuals having equal rolls to play while still remaining individuals with dreams, goals and desires.

For me, the most important part of this book is about seeking out the right therapist – how and why. I found this to be the most important part because therapy is what has helped me the most to overcome the past and learn copings skills for a better future. I really can’t wait to start working many of these strategies into my life. 

Gina, thank you so much for the gift of this book, it will be my most treasured companion (next to Joan) for a long time to come, you were right, it truly is a ‘one stop shop for information on adult ADHD’, but let me add that this book should not simply be considered for those who are in a relationship already. Even if you are single and seeking a companion, “Is it You, Me, or Adult A.D.D.?” is a must and will save you so much unnecessary heartache in the future and will help you with your daily life already.
